(4-CARBOXYPHENYL)THIOUREA, with CAS No. 7366-56-5, is a fragment molecule that serves as an important scaffold for molecular linking, expansion, and modification. (4-CARBOXYPHENYL)THIOUREA provides a structural basis and research tool for the design and screening of novel drug candidates, and is commonly used in drug discovery, drug synthesis, and related research.

Molecular Weight | 196.22 |
Formula | C8H8N2O2S |
Cas No. | 7366-56-5 |
Smiles | NC(=S)Nc1ccc(cc1)C(O)=O |
Color | Yellow |
Appearance | Solid |
Storage | Powder: -20°C for 3 years | In solvent: -80°C for 1 year | Shipping with blue ice/Shipping at ambient temperature. |
